Inspiration from visiting artists’ studios

Words: David Ashton

Lachlan Malcolm and Aaron Binns (Yr 10) next to the clay model of the sculpture.

A group of Year 9 and Year 10 art students visited the Gasworks sculpture workshop in North Melbourne to see the process involved in creating a sculpture. They met artist Julie Squires, who has created a bronze sculpture to be erected outside the James Forbes Academy, and also met Old Boy Jim Derham (’56), who has commissioned the sculpture.

In term 1 a group of senior arts students visited Sydney on an art tour, designed to kick-start the students’ art folios and generate ideas for their year’s work.

The tour included a visit to famous artist Brett Whiteley’s studio in Surry Hills. The studio was the workplace and home of the artist, who died in 1992. The tour also took in the Art Gallery of New South Wales and the Museum of Contemporary Art. GS
